Microsoft is requesting Rhode Island return the Xbox developer kits the state is attempting to sell at auction to recoup losses (http://www.joystiq.com/2012/06/22/schilling-says-hes-tapped-out-in-first-interview-since-38-stu/) from the defaulted multi-million dollar loan (http://www.joystiq.com/2012/05/15/if-38-studios-collapses-rhode-island-taxpayers-owe-112-6-milli/) to shuttered 38 Studios (http://joystiq.com/tag/38-studios). In the listing of items up for auction October 23, the firm hired to facilitate the auction lists (http://www.sjcorio.com/corio/auctions/38studios/38studios_auction_details.html) "Gaming consoles: Xbox 360 XDK consoles." Only problem is those are the property of Microsoft.

"Xbox 360 Development Kits (XDK) are the property of Microsoft and are only licensed to authorized studios and may not be assigned or sold to any third party without the written consent of Microsoft," the company told Joystiq in a prepared statement. "We will be contacting the appropriate parties involved in the auction of 38 Studios' assets to remove the XDK units from the auction listing and to secure the return of the consoles to Microsoft."
